Bethel Christian Academy is on a five-game streak of home losses dating back to last season, Reynolds Mountain Christian Academy a four-game streak of away losses, but someone's luck will change on Monday. The Bethel Christian Academy Eagles will host the Reynolds Mountain Christian Academy Eagles at 5:30 p.m. Bethel Christian Academy has insisted on making their lastthree contests complete nail-biters, turning in a record of 0-3 during that stretch of close contests.
Last Thursday, Bethel Christian Academy was just a bucket shy of victory and fell 34-33 to Mount Pisgah Academy. While the Eagles didn't get the win, they did start the game off strong, beating the Mountaineers 13-8 in the first quarter.
The loss doesn't tell the whole story though, as several players had good games. One of the most active was Levi Thomas, who dropped a double-double on 14 points and ten rebounds. That was a full 42.4% of Bethel Christian Academy's points, marking the third time in a row he's posted more than a third of the team's points. Will Jones was another key player, putting up 13 points and three steals.
Meanwhile, Reynolds Mountain Christian Academy was beaten by Lake Lure Classical Academy 65-25 on Friday.
Bethel Christian Academy's defeat dropped their record down to 0-10. As for Reynolds Mountain Christian Academy, their loss dropped their record down to 4-11.
Bethel Christian Academy was taken down by Reynolds Mountain Christian Academy 53-23 in their previous matchup back in December of 2024. A big factor in that loss was the dominant performance of Reynolds Mountain Christian Academy's Zane Jenkins, who went 9 for 15 en route to 19 points.
